Drive System
Maintenance
Checking the Drive Tire Air
Pressure
Service Interval: Every 50 hours
Note:
You do not adjust air pressure for the
semi-pneumatic caster tires.
1.
Shut off the engine, engage the parking brake,
remove the key, and wait for all moving parts to
stop before leaving the operating position.
2.
Check the air pressure of the drive tires.
3.
Adjust the air pressure in the drive tires to 152
to 165 kPa (22 to 24 psi).
